
The confluence of the North Fork Shenandoah River and South Fork Shenandoah River serves as the focal point for this mid-1990s look at Front Royal. The landscape is dominated by the transition from industrial and transit hubs like Riverton Junction and Viscose City to the protected forests of Shenandoah National Park. Significant local landmarks include the Randolph Macon Military Academy and the Skyline Caverns Entrance, alongside numerous civic buildings such as the Courthouse and Townhall.
